Từ SRS đến sản phẩm cuối: Thực tiễn và bài học kinh nghiệm

essays-star4(166 phiếu bầu)

Trong thế giới phát triển phần mềm, việc chuyển đổi từ SRS (Software Requirement Specification) đến sản phẩm cuối cùng là một quá trình phức tạp và đòi hỏi nhiều kỹ năng. Qua quá trình này, nhóm phát triển có thể rút ra nhiều bài học kinh nghiệm quý giá, giúp họ cải thiện kỹ năng và nâng cao hiệu suất làm việc.

<h2 style="font-weight: bold; margin: 12px 0;">Làm thế nào để chuyển đổi từ SRS đến sản phẩm cuối cùng?</h2>Trong quá trình phát triển phần mềm, việc chuyển đổi từ SRS (Software Requirement Specification) đến sản phẩm cuối cùng đòi hỏi sự hiểu biết sâu sắc về yêu cầu của khách hàng, kỹ năng lập trình chuyên nghiệp và quản lý dự án hiệu quả. Đầu tiên, nhóm phát triển cần phân tích SRS để hiểu rõ về yêu cầu và mong đợi của khách hàng. Tiếp theo, họ sẽ lập kế hoạch và phân chia công việc. Trong quá trình phát triển, nhóm cần thực hiện kiểm thử liên tục để đảm bảo chất lượng sản phẩm. Cuối cùng, sau khi hoàn thành, sản phẩm sẽ được kiểm tra và thử nghiệm kỹ lưỡng trước khi giao cho khách hàng.

<h2 style="font-weight: bold; margin: 12px 0;">SRS có vai trò gì trong việc phát triển sản phẩm cuối cùng?</h2>SRS, hay Tài liệu Đặc tả Yêu cầu Phần mềm, là một tài liệu quan trọng trong quá trình phát triển phần mềm. Nó mô tả chi tiết về yêu cầu và mong đợi của khách hàng, giúp nhóm phát triển hiểu rõ về mục tiêu và hướng đi của dự án. SRS cũng giúp định rõ phạm vi dự án, giúp nhóm phát triển lập kế hoạch và phân chia công việc một cách hiệu quả. Ngoài ra, SRS còn là cơ sở để thực hiện kiểm thử và đánh giá chất lượng sản phẩm.

<h2 style="font-weight: bold; margin: 12px 0;">Những thực tiễn nào cần chú ý khi chuyển từ SRS đến sản phẩm cuối cùng?</h2>Khi chuyển từ SRS đến sản phẩm cuối cùng, nhóm phát triển cần chú ý đến một số thực tiễn quan trọng. Đầu tiên, họ cần đảm bảo rằng mọi người trong nhóm đều hiểu rõ về SRS và mục tiêu của dự án. Tiếp theo, họ cần lập kế hoạch và phân chia công việc một cách chi tiết và hợp lý. Trong quá trình phát triển, họ cần thực hiện kiểm thử liên tục và sửa lỗi kịp thời. Cuối cùng, họ cần đảm bảo rằng sản phẩm cuối cùng đáp ứng được tất cả yêu cầu và mong đợi của khách hàng.

<h2 style="font-weight: bold; margin: 12px 0;">Những bài học kinh nghiệm nào có thể rút ra từ quá trình chuyển từ SRS đến sản phẩm cuối cùng?</h2>Quá trình chuyển từ SRS đến sản phẩm cuối cùng mang lại nhiều bài học kinh nghiệm quý giá. Một trong những bài học quan trọng nhất là tầm quan trọng của việc hiểu rõ yêu cầu của khách hàng và việc lập kế hoạch chi tiết. Ngoài ra, việc thực hiện kiểm thử liên tục và sửa lỗi kịp thời cũng rất quan trọng để đảm bảo chất lượng sản phẩm. Cuối cùng, việc học hỏi từ những lỗi và khó khăn trong quá trình phát triển cũng giúp nhóm phát triển cải thiện kỹ năng và nâng cao hiệu suất làm việc.

<h2 style="font-weight: bold; margin: 12px 0;">Làm thế nào để cải thiện quá trình chuyển từ SRS đến sản phẩm cuối cùng?</h2>Để cải thiện quá trình chuyển từ SRS đến sản phẩm cuối cùng, nhóm phát triển cần tập trung vào việc nâng cao kỹ năng và kiến thức của mình. Họ cần học hỏi từ những lỗi và khó khăn trong quá trình phát triển, cũng như tìm kiếm và áp dụng những phương pháp mới để cải thiện hiệu suất làm việc. Ngoài ra, việc tạo ra một môi trường làm việc tích cực và hỗ trợ sự sáng tạo cũng rất quan trọng. Cuối cùng, nhóm cần thực hiện kiểm thử liên tục và sửa lỗi kịp thời để đảm bảo chất lượng sản phẩm.

Quá trình chuyển từ SRS đến sản phẩm cuối cùng không chỉ đòi hỏi sự hiểu biết sâu sắc về yêu cầu của khách hàng và kỹ năng lập trình chuyên nghiệp, mà còn cần sự kiên nhẫn, sự cố gắng không ngừng và khả năng học hỏi từ những lỗi. Bằng cách áp dụng những bài học kinh nghiệm đã rút ra, nhóm phát triển có thể cải thiện quá trình này, tạo ra sản phẩm chất lượng cao và đáp ứng được yêu cầu của khách hàng.